Try This Simple Remedy
Overproduction of phlegm or mucus in the body, on the other hand, may be highly unpleasant. Luke says in the caption, “Make an informed decision…this has worked for so many of my clients…I hope it works for you…”
Ingredients:
Onion (chopped) – 1 tablespoon
Chemical-free jaggery – 1 tablespoon
Turmeric – 1/4th tablespoon
Black pepper – A pinch of it
What to do?
Simply combine all of these items. Boil for three minutes, then reduce to a simmer for three minutes longer. Take it in. Luke concludes by saying that you should only use this treatment if it works for you; otherwise, don’t. To remain warm and healthy during winter, try alternative homemade drinks like turmeric milk.
Drinking plenty of drinks, particularly warm ones, can aid with mucus flow. Water and other drinks can assist your mucus flow, which can help relieve congestion. Sip liquids such as juice, clear broths, and soup. Decaffeinated tea, warm fruit juice, and lemon water are other healthy drink options.
